Dr. Zartash Zahra

Introduction

Dr. Zartash Zahra is a distinguished researcher, academic, and biochemist specializing in Biochemistry and Molecular Biology. She holds a Ph.D. and M.Phil. in Biochemistry and Molecular Biology from Quaid-i-Azam University, Islamabad, and a Bachelor's degree in Biochemistry and Molecular Biology from the University of Gujrat. Her research career has been focused on medicinal plants, pharmacological evaluation, molecular biology, toxicology, cancer biology, and natural product-based therapeutics.

With extensive experience in laboratory research, cell culture techniques, molecular diagnostics, and pharmacological investigations, Dr. Zahra has made significant contributions to scientific knowledge through numerous high-impact international publications. Her expertise spans both in vitro and in vivo experimental studies, phytochemical analysis, molecular biology techniques, and biomedical research. She is committed to advancing scientific discovery and promoting evidence-based research in health and life sciences.

Biography

I am Dr. Zartash Zahra, a researcher and academician with a strong background in Biochemistry and Molecular Biology. My academic journey began at the University of Gujrat, where I completed my Bachelor's degree, followed by M.Phil. and Ph.D. studies at Quaid-i-Azam University, Islamabad. Throughout my research career, I have focused on investigating the therapeutic potential of medicinal plants and natural compounds against various diseases through advanced biochemical and molecular approaches.

My doctoral research explored the biological activities of selected medicinal plants through comprehensive in vitro and in vivo investigations, while my M.Phil. research evaluated the antioxidant and hepatoprotective properties of medicinal plant extracts. In addition to my academic research, I have gained international research experience at Texas A&M University, USA, where I worked on cancer cell lines, signaling pathways, and anticancer techniques.

My research interests include molecular biology, pharmacology, toxicology, cancer biology, phytochemistry, drug discovery, and translational biomedical research. I am passionate about applying scientific knowledge to address healthcare challenges and contribute to the advancement of biomedical sciences.
